What companies run services between Copper Box Arena, England and Waterloo Station, England?

London Underground (Tube) operates a subway from Stratford station to Waterloo Station every 5 minutes. Tickets cost £7–28 and the journey takes 20 min.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from Copper Box Arena to Waterloo Station/Mepham Street via Hackney Wick / Trowbridge Rd and Dalston Junction Station in around 1h 13m.
